The first 24 hours determine a lot
The most relevant length after a water loss is the 1st day. Materials take in moisture at numerous prices, yet many initiate changing close to right away. Engineered wooden flooring can commence swelling in a topic of hours. Drywall wicks water upward like a sponge. Particleboard furniture weakens instant, most of the time past restoration. Fabrics and carpets keep warmth and moisture together, which affords mold a head jump.

Surface water might be gone, but subfloors, insulation, wall cavities, and fixtures padding can stay wet. I have walked into living rooms wherein the carpet felt dry on desirable however the pad underneath used to be saturated sufficient to unencumber water with one step. That hidden moisture is where many repair jobs succeed or fail.
If the resource is clean water from a deliver line, you might have greater salvage manageable, but no longer limitless time. If the supply is gray water from an equipment discharge or black water from sewage or floodwater, the chance rises sharply and porous gadgets emerge as a lot harder to shop competently. Classification subjects since it impacts now not simplest drying procedure, however also what need to be discarded for overall healthiness causes.

Floors: in which water hurt will become pricey fast
Flooring by and large incorporates the top substitute price in a water loss, rather when the smash extends across attached rooms. The exact stream relies on the fabric, the quantity of water, and how instantly extraction commenced.
Hardwood and engineered wood
Solid hardwood can in many instances be saved if the water is sparkling and the drying begins soon. That talked about, saving it does now not mean it could glance flawless in 3 days. Wood is hygroscopic, this means that it takes on and releases moisture step by step. A surface may additionally cup all over drying, flatten a little, after which desire sanding and refinishing later. Rushing that technique is a fashionable mistake. Sand too early, whilst the boards nonetheless involve excess moisture, and it's possible you'll lock in distortion that turns into more obvious months later.
Engineered wooden behaves in a different way. Some larger-exceptional products tolerate brief-time period moisture pretty effectively. Others delaminate, with the pinnacle wear layer isolating from the center. Once that bond fails, drying by myself will now not restore the board. I inform estate proprietors to be real looking right here. If the sides are swelling and the planks feel spongy underfoot, substitute most of the time makes extra feel than an extended, unclear salvage attempt.
Professional restorers use moisture meters, infrared tools, and usually forte floor drying methods that direct airflow underneath the boards. These strategies can save flooring that might in any other case be torn out, but they work great whilst mounted early. Waiting 3 or four days closes that window.
Laminate and vinyl plank
Laminate flooring is one of the vital least forgiving fabrics after principal water exposure. The precise layer can look intact whilst the fiberboard core swells completely. Once the perimeters puff or the seams carry, the ground rarely returns to variety. Homeowners in many instances preserve drying for a week, hoping the planks will settle. They mostly do not.
Luxury vinyl plank is greater waterproof, but not instantly flood proof in a actual-world set up. Water can slip below the planks, notably around transitions and perimeter gaps, after which stay trapped towards the subfloor. The seen surface might also live on while the underlayment, adhesive, or subfloor develops smell and microbial enlargement. Restoration right here relies on how the product changed into put in and what lies beneath it.
Tile, stone, and concrete
People ordinarily think tile manner no problem. The tile itself could be long lasting, however grout strains and sublayers still remember. Water can migrate underneath tile and remain there, specially over picket subfloors. Natural stone can darken briefly or expand mineral staining. Concrete appears to be like indestructible, but it might probably hang a surprising volume of moisture and unlock it slowly, affecting adhesives, coatings, and long term flooring installations.
Carpet and pad
Carpet can frequently be wiped clean and dried if the resource is fresh water and the response is immediately. The pad is most likely the identifying issue. Once the pad is saturated, extraction and drying become plenty extra frustrating. With grey or black water, replacing each carpet and pad is usually the most secure direction. One sensible sign I search for is smell trade after the 1st extraction. If the room already smells musty or bitter throughout the first day, deeper contamination or prolonged saturation may be at play.
Walls: the hurt you do not see nevertheless counts
Walls cover much. Drywall, insulation, studs, wiring, and plumbing can all be affected even when the paint looks only a little discolored. Water travels downward and outward, but it also wicks upward in drywall and trim. A small baseboard stain can suggest the cavity in the back of the wall is appreciably wetter than estimated.
Drywall is considerably salvageable if the exposure became restrained, the water used to be clear, and drying starts off early. Professional crews steadily dispose of baseboards, drill or open strategic get right of entry to facets, and use hollow space drying thoughts to drag moisture from in the back of the wall. The target is to dry the meeting with out unnecessary demolition. That is sensible while conditions permit it, yet there are clean instances in which starting the wall is the higher determination.
Insulation complicates the graphic. Fiberglass batts lose effectiveness while saturated and might stoop inside the hollow space. Cellulose insulation holds moisture longer and will fortify microbial progress if now not removed straight away. Once insulation is seriously moist, partitions most likely want partial demolition to dry as it should be.
Plaster partitions will probably be even trickier. Older plaster can also resist minor moisture more effective than drywall, but when it finally fails it may crack, delaminate, or free up from lath all of sudden. I have obvious plaster seem sturdy for per week, then bulge after trapped moisture redistributed throughout the assembly. Monitoring things.

Furniture: what will likely be kept, and what ordinarily cannot
Furniture recovery relies upon on 3 things: materials, production, and water category. Solid picket furnishings has the supreme likelihood. Veneered items can infrequently live on, however veneers elevate while adhesives fail. Particleboard and MDF are deficient applicants once they swell. Upholstered furniture is the most uncertain, when you consider that the fabrics may dry when the padding and body dwell rainy.
Wood furniture
If a wood table or cloth wardrobe gets rainy, cross it out of the affected field easily, dry the floor lightly, and upgrade airflow round it. Do not blast it with excessive heat. Fast warmth can break up wooden, melt glues inconsistently, and get worse warping. If drawers commence sticking, do not strength them. That stress can crack joints that would have recovered with sluggish drying.
Water rings, haze in finishes, and mild veneer rippling may also improve after the moisture stabilizes, yet beauty repair ceaselessly takes endurance. A finisher can regularly repair visual appeal weeks later, once the moisture content normalizes. People oftentimes quit too soon on pleasant picket furnishings. I even have obvious eating tables that appeared ruined after a leak come again beautifully with controlled drying and refinishing.
Upholstered items and mattresses
Upholstery is a exceptional story. Cushion cores and batting dangle moisture deep internal. If the source turned into something except for refreshing water, disposal is in most cases the accountable alternative. Even with fresh water, a vast sectional that sat rainy overnight can develop into hard to dry correctly without area of expertise extraction and air move. Musty odor in upholstery is notoriously not easy to exact once it sets in.
Mattresses are many times deficient salvage candidates after meaningful water publicity. The interior materials are dense, hard to check out, and gradual to dry uniformly. That is one of these judgment calls where the alternative value is usally well worth warding off long term hygiene troubles.
Leather and specialty materials
Leather can dry stiff, stained, or distorted if dealt with aggressively. It needs controlled stipulations and, preferably, a expert if the piece is vital. Antiques deserve further caution. Their glues, finishes, and joinery may perhaps react very in another way from glossy furnishings. It is simple to do irreversible spoil at the same time as seeking to guide.
Drying isn't really almost about fans
A few container fans and open windows can assist in a slight incident, yet they may be not a total drying plan when ingredients have absorbed water. Effective drying requires the two air stream and moisture elimination from the air. If the room remains humid, rainy parts won't be able to launch moisture efficaciously. That is why dehumidifiers subject such a lot. They create the conditions that permit floors, partitions, and furnishings if truth be told dry other than simply feeling much less damp on the floor.
Professionals balance various variables immediately: temperature, relative humidity, airflow, and material moisture readings. In many residential jobs, the target is secure development as opposed to competitive warmth. Too a great deal warmness can destroy finishes, stress wooden, and create asymmetric drying. Controlled drying wins more in general than critical drying.
One simple point home owners omit is closed area moisture. Closets, cabinets, shallowness toe-kicks, and wall corners can keep wet even when the center of the room seems to be quality. Moving fixtures six inches off a wall can make a proper distinction. Pulling out drawers, commencing cabinet doors, and putting off rugs early also is helping save you localized harm.
Mold chance starts offevolved formerly than many laborers think
Mold does no longer want a dramatic flood. It wishes moisture, foodstuff, and ample time. Drywall paper, mud, timber, fabrics, and lots of adhesives grant greater than satisfactory cuisine resource. Under favorable circumstances, mold can start becoming inside of 24 to 48 hours. That stove is not a scare tactic, that is a sensible threshold that recovery authorities use to choose urgency.
Not each moist room turns into a mold undertaking, but every behind schedule drying activity raises that choice. Once obvious development appears to be like, the paintings shifts. Now you should not handiest doing water spoil recovery, you also are managing containment, filtration, cleaning protocols, and per chance drapery removal. Proper mould removal is a separate area, and it issues for both future health and legal responsibility.

Insurance, documents, and realistic expectations
Insurance questions arise essentially immediate after a loss. Policies fluctuate, however many hide unexpected and unintended water hurt at the same time excluding lengthy-time period seepage or protection troubles. The contrast concerns. A pipe that bursts with no warning isn't like a gradual leak underneath a sink that broken the cabinet over months.
Good facts aid. Photograph the supply, the wet resources, and the drying gear if a seasoned manufacturer sets up. Save receipts for emergency purchases, transient accommodations if wanted, and mitigation paintings. If fixtures or floor necessities substitute, kind numbers and room measurements are powerfuble. Adjusters and contractors paintings greater efficaciously when the documentation is clear.
It is also well worth setting expectancies. Drying is steadily speedier than rebuilding. A room will be bodily dry in 3 to five days, however flooring replacement, drywall repair, painting, and cabinet work can stretch much longer. That lag frustrates other folks due to the fact that the emergency feels over, yet the home is simply not to come back to common. Planning for that moment phase is section of the activity.

Common error that cost other folks salvageable materials
Most high-priced blunders take place for comprehensible explanations. People are worn-out, stressed, and looking to maintain their home temporarily. Still, several patterns arise persistently.
The first is watching for visual water to disappear until now opening proper drying. By then, absorbed moisture is already working on wooden, drywall, and fabric. The 2nd is hoping on touch on my own. Materials can consider dry and nevertheless read dangerously moist with the good meter. The 0.33 is sealing the distance too early, together with reinstalling baseboards or laying facet rugs back off earlier than the subfloor has stabilized. That traps moisture in which it really is toughest to visual display unit.
Another easy mistake is overconfidence with contaminated water. If the resource in contact sewage, lavatory overflows with waste, or outdoor flooding, porous elements ordinarily shouldn't be cleaned to a customary such a lot folks would desire in a dwelling house. Trying to keep every part can create a extra high priced and much less fit environment.
